Product Description

With 450 watts of power and a 5-quart bowl capacity KitchenAid's Professional 5 Plus stand mixer tackles big jobs. This factory-reconditioned machine prepares food for a crowd and ably handles tough mixes. Its body features durable die-cast metal construction and offers a direct-drive transmission and all-metal gears. The sturdy lifting mechanism uses a metal arm and steel lever to effortlessly raise an ingredient-filled bowl. The bowl itself features stainless steel construction, two pins to attach to the lifting arm, and an ergonomically designed handle for comfort during use.

Ten speeds allow for everything from whipping egg whites to slow churning bread dough and the Soft-Start feature keeps power in check to prevent splashing and flour clouds. A unique mixing action spins the beater clockwise while the shaft spins counter clockwise; this results in an even blend. As a safety measure, the motor stops in the event of an obstruction or overloading. An integrated hub cover with hinge flips up to allow easy installation of attachments. A flat beater comes with purchase but additional pieces including a wire whip, dough hook, citrus juicer, and sausage stuffer can be purchased separately. The machine measures 16-1/2 by 12 by 14 inches, comes in a range of colors, and includes a 90-day warranty. Pop the bowl and beater in the dishwasher for cleaning and wipe the main body with a warm damp cloth.

I'm very happy with this mixer. Regarding it's refurbished status: it's hard to tell that it wasn't brand new when I opened the box, other than the stickers in the manual reminding me. It works every bit as well as I expected from a Kitchenaid. In the past week I've run it through it's paces pretty good: I've whipped eggs, mixed some medium thick batters for cookies and scones and made two batches of yeast bread dough, the bigger using eight cups of flour. Thus far it's worked exactly as described in the manual. One thing to note: despite the Amazon warning to the contrary my unit arrived with the flat beater, the wire whip and a powerknead dough hook.

Other than discussing it's refurb status what else can I say about this mixer that hasn't already been said? It's an awesome tool but it won't help you much if you don't already know how to cook. It's not a bread machine minus the heating element you still have to pay attention and there is a learning curve. However if you're already a fair hand in the kitchen it will be an immense help for a variety of chores and will make it easier to bake more often. For me the biggest advantage, especially with yeast breads, is that using this mixer for kneading is a lot less messy than doing it by hand. For a regular loaf of bread the mixer probably saves me all of ten minutes of actual cooking time compared to hand kneading but saves a good half hour in clean up time. That's a huge amount time to save in the evenings after work.
